An at issue memorandum is a legal document usually filed in a civil case. It states that all the parties in a case have been served and that the parties are at issue (or in disagreement) over one or more points that need to be resolved at trial.
A real party in interest is the person or entity who has the right to bring suit even though someone else would ultimately benefit from the suit if it is successful.
In the law of trusts and estates, an issue is a lineal descendant of an individual. For example, a person's grandchild will be considered an issue. Lawyers in these fields will often have to determine all living issues of a decedent.
joinder. n. the joining together of several lawsuits or several parties all in one lawsuit, provided that the legal issues and the factual situation are the same for all plaintiffs and defendants.
Many jurisdictions have rules which provide for an indispensable party to be joined (brought into the case as a party) at the discretion of the judge; this is referred to as a nonjoinder of party. In some cases, the inability to join such a party means that the case must be dismissed.
Joinder of parties is the assertion of claims for or against parties in addition to a single plaintiff and single defendant. Impleading occurs when a third party—against whom the defendant may himself have a claim—is brought into the original suit in the interests of time and efficiency.

a(1) : a joining of parties as plaintiffs or defendants in a suit. (2) : a joining of causes of action or defense. : acceptance of an issue tendered.
Note: generally speaking, issue is joined in litigation when a party responds to a pleading served on them. Most often this is when the defendant serves an answer to the complaint.
join·​der ˈjȯin-dər. : the act or an instance of joining: as. : a joining of parties as coplaintiffs or codefendants in a suit. also : a joining of claims by one or more plaintiffs in a suit see also misjoinder compare counterclaim, cross-claim, impleader, interpleader, intervention, sever sense 3c.
